Povidone
Generic Name: povidone
Brand Names:
Ivizia Lubricant Eye Gel
Purpose Eye lubricant

Uses
Uses (one or more of these) For the temporary relief of burning and irritation due to dryness of the eye For the temporary relief of discomfort due to minor irritations of the eye or to exposure to wind and sun For use as a protectant against further irritation or to relieve dryness of the eye For use as a lubricant to prevent further irritation or to relieve dryness of the eye.
Dosage
Directions • Wash hands well before use. • Take one single-use vial off the strip. Turn upside down, tap the vial and twist off the top. • Instill 1 or 2 drops in the affected eye(s) as needed. Gel is particularly suited for severe dry eye or nighttime use. • Wait at least 15 minutes between using two different eye products. Use this gel last. If you wear contact lenses: you must remove them before using iVIZIA gel. After use wait at least 30 minutes before putting your lenses back in.
Side Effects
When using this product: • Rare possibility of mild eye irritation and ocular redness. In such cases, contact lens wears should remove their contact lenses. • You might experience bothersome symptoms such as burning sensation, stinging sensation, foreign body sensation in the eye and blurred vision for a short time.
Warnings
Warnings: For external use only (in the eye) Do not use if: • you are allergic to any of the ingredients. • solution changes color or becomes cloudy. • pouch or vial is damaged or broken • To avoid contamination, do not touch the tip of container to any surface. Do not reuse. Once opened, discard. • If you experience eye pain, changes in vision, continued redness or irritation of the eye, or if the condition worsens or persists for more than 72 hours, discontinue use and consult a doctor. If pregnant, trying to get pregnant or breast feeding, ask a health professional before use. Keep out of reach of children.
